For nearly the past 10 years, FEMA has chosen a handful of high-performing public information officers (PIOs) from across the country to participate in their capstone training program: Master Public Information Officer. The Master PIO program is a 10-month, three-course series that prepares PIOs for an expanded role in delivering public information and warning using a strategic whole community approach. A program requirement is to write a research paper that will contribute to the body of knowledge for PIOs nationwide. NAGC has selected three research papers from the 2023 MPIO graduating class to share as a resource for crisis communications. Each has a one-page executive summary/Abstract on Page 1. This month, we are featuring "Narrative Framework Can Influence Public Behavior Before a Weather-related Crisis: Public Information and Strategic Storytelling" by Linda Wickstrom, MPIO. NAGC is dedicated to advocating, recognizing and promoting excellence in government communication in federal, state, local and tribal government. Our members are communication professionals who seek professional development, enhanced career opportunities and the advancement of our profession. Our members include editors, writers, graphic artists, video professionals, broadcasters, photographers, information specialists, speechwriters, press secretaries, and agency spokespersons. NAGC is a national not for profit association dedicated to the advancement of communication as an essential professional resource at every level of government.
